WebHow Git works. Here is a basic overview of how Git works: Create a "repository" (project) with a git hosting tool (like Bitbucket) Copy (or clone) the repository to your local machine. Add a file to your local repo and "commit" (save) the changes. "Push" your changes to your main branch. Make a change to your file with a git hosting tool and ...
